Yecora, Scout and Khorasan (mixed wheat) Whole Grain Sourdough Bread

This is a simple 100% whole grain sourdough bread recipe made with some of the finest organic, biodynamic and sustainably grown whole wheat grains available in Australia. In this recipe we used a combination of one third each of Yecora hard red and Scout hard white wheats from Burrum Biodynamics in north-east Victoria, along with one third Khorasan wheat from Bio-Oz in Parkes, New South Wales.
